getting him to move in

He wants an empty house and a gun or ammunition on your person. Anything sitting in a chest or a Piggy Bank is invisible to the check, which is the usual reason people decide he is broken. Neither the Flare Gun nor the flares it fires will pass that check, since nothing about either one is a bullet. Once he has arrived the condition stops mattering: if he dies he comes back on his own, and you do not have to carry a gun again to get him.

the fastest qualifying gun

In a fresh world the quickest route is underground. The first Shadow Orb or Crimson Heart you break always hands over a starter firearm, so one trip into the evil biome settles it. Those same guns turn up in Corrupt Crates and Crimson Crates if you would rather fish for them. The Boomstick out of jungle chests counts, and so does the Red Ryder if you opened presents over Christmas. Bullets on their own are enough as well, and a Pigronata smashed at one of the Party Girl parties can supply those.

ammo is the point of him

He is the reason ammunition stops being something you think about. The basic rounds are cheap enough to buy several stacks at once and forget, which on its own changes how a gun build plays before the wall. The metal bullets are the awkward part of his early stock, because they only appear while a Blood Moon is running, so you cannot plan a shopping trip around them; after Hardmode starts they sit in the shop permanently. The Unholy Arrows work the same way, night only and locked behind whichever evil boss your world gave you, and they are the one line worth going out of your way for while they are still gated.

the guns worth buying

The Minishark is what people rush him for, and it stays useful well past its tier as long as you feed it the cheap rounds rather than the expensive ones. The Flintlock Pistol is a stopgap you will drop the moment anything else appears. Illegal Gun Parts exist for exactly one recipe, so buy at night and move on. The Shotgun arrives with Hardmode, and the Quad-Barrel Shotgun needs a graveyard standing around him after Skeletron is dead, which is a few minutes of tombstones and very easy to forget about.

stock you have to unlock

Several ammunition lines only appear when the matching weapon is in your inventory as you open the shop, so a blank where you expected Stynger Bolts, Stakes, Nails or Candy Corn usually means the launcher is in a chest rather than any progression gate. In Hardmode he also carries the Ammo Box, a permanent upgrade for any gun build that pays for itself quickly, and Empty Bullets for anyone crafting their own rounds in bulk.

he fights back

He is one of the better neighbors to have during an invasion, since he shoots at anything that comes near the house: a pistol before Hardmode, a Minishark after. His damage per shot actually drops when he upgrades, because the fire rate more than covers the difference, and he keeps getting stronger as you clear bosses.

odds and ends

Over Halloween he stocks the Nurse outfit rather than anything of his own, which fits the running joke about where his attention is. He sells a pylon like every other vendor once he is in the right biome with a neighbor nearby. Dropping him in shimmer changes his sprite and nothing else. He and the Demolitionist keep up a running argument about guns against explosives, and he and the Guide simply do not get along, though none of it touches anyone's happiness.
